Abstract
<p>Ogoh-ogoh as an artwork and at the same time is a cultural phenomenon in the social life of the Balinese community besides being filled with symbolic values, also giving freedom of expression. Not only does it elevate mythological tales, but it also raises actual everyday themes that are used as autocritical expressions of social phenomena.</p><p>Ogoh-ogoh in performance art is a spectacle of a combination of works of art, art, and mechanical technology. It is a creative effort of young artists to innovate. Ogoh-ogoh is seen as a central figure, even appointed as the theme of the artwork. The dancers play certain characters according to the characterization in the story, the results are displayed in the form of dance fragment.</p><p>Animatronic adopted and combined with performance art is a form of the latest developments in performing arts in Bali. It becomes a challenge, because the technology continues to grow. Aesthetic sensitivity is needed, namely the synergy between dance, music, fine art, and mechanical technology, involving skilled and qualified personnel in their respective fields.</p>

Summary
Nyepi day that falls every year is very unique. many say it is more unique than other religious celebrations in Bali. There are two prominent themes related to the activities of making Ogoh-ogoh (Astita, 2005: 6) It is an expression of the religious thinking of the Balinese people in respect of space and time that is manifested through the natural cycles and daily cycles of human life. The second theme is related to the creative process which results from the existence of space and time This creative process finds its momentum in the yearly celebration of the Çaka year as a yearly cycle that is celebrated by Hindus in Bali as Nyepi Day. After successfully realized, the Ogoh-ogoh are enjoyed, observed and admired by various interpretations in accordance with the subjectivity of the audience. It is not expected because Ogoh-ogoh caused a stir and tension between members of the community
